Written for MBA and advanced undergraduate students, the text focuses on management of information technology topics vital to a successful career as a manager. The fourth edition has been completely updated to reflect the rapid changes in and transformation of information technology.
The currency of material and extended variety of real-world cases illustrates the issues and problems that companies face, as well as the IT managers' role in the solution. The text discusses the technological resources available to today's managers and what they need to know to use them efficiently.

- NEW! Project Management Chapter: Chapter 12 covers issues and topics of project management in information technology.
- Real-World Case Studies: Designed to illustrate a variety of information technology topics, numerous original case studies are found throughout the text. Included is the award-winning case of NIBCO's "Big Bang."
- Expanded Electronic Commerce Coverage: Chapter 7 has been completely updated to cover the growth of cyberbusiness and the e-business activities of traditional companies.
- Up-to-Date Coverage: Chapters 2 to 4 cover the latest changes in computer systems, software, and networks, such as XML, Linux, and DSL.
